44 #include <sys/types.h>
45 #include <sys/socket.h>
46 #include <fcntl.h>
47 #include <stdlib.h>
48 #include <unistd.h>
49 #include "ww.h"
50 
51 struct ww *
52 wwopen(int type, int oflags, int nrow, int ncol, int row, int col, int nline)
53 {
54 	struct ww *w;
55 	int i, j;
56 	char m;
57 	short nvis;
58 
59 	w = (struct ww *)calloc(1, sizeof (struct ww));
60 	if (w == 0) {
61 		wwerrno = WWE_NOMEM;
62 		goto bad;
63 	}
64 	w->ww_pty = -1;
65 	w->ww_socket = -1;
66 
67 	for (i = 0; i < NWW && wwindex[i] != 0; i++)
68 		;
69 	if (i >= NWW) {
70 		wwerrno = WWE_TOOMANY;
71 		goto bad;
72 	}
73 	w->ww_index = i;
74 
75 	if (nline < nrow)
76 		nline = nrow;
77 
78 	w->ww_w.t = row;
79 	w->ww_w.b = row + nrow;
80 	w->ww_w.l = col;
81 	w->ww_w.r = col + ncol;
82 	w->ww_w.nr = nrow;
83 	w->ww_w.nc = ncol;
84 
85 	w->ww_b.t = row;
86 	w->ww_b.b = row + nline;
87 	w->ww_b.l = col;
88 	w->ww_b.r = col + ncol;
89 	w->ww_b.nr = nline;
90 	w->ww_b.nc = ncol;
91 
92 	w->ww_i.t = MAX(w->ww_w.t, 0);
93 	w->ww_i.b = MIN(w->ww_w.b, wwnrow);
94 	w->ww_i.l = MAX(w->ww_w.l, 0);
95 	w->ww_i.r = MIN(w->ww_w.r, wwncol);
96 	w->ww_i.nr = w->ww_i.b - w->ww_i.t;
97 	w->ww_i.nc = w->ww_i.r - w->ww_i.l;
98 
99 	w->ww_cur.r = w->ww_w.t;
100 	w->ww_cur.c = w->ww_w.l;
101 
102 	w->ww_type = type;
103 	switch (type) {
104 	case WWT_PTY:
105 		if (wwgetpty(w) < 0)
106 			goto bad;
107 		break;
108 	case WWT_SOCKET:
109 	    {
110 		int d[2];
111 		if (socketpair(AF_LOCAL, SOCK_STREAM, PF_UNSPEC, d) < 0) {
112 			wwerrno = WWE_SYS;
113 			goto bad;
114 		}
115 		(void) fcntl(d[0], F_SETFD, 1);
116 		(void) fcntl(d[1], F_SETFD, 1);
117 		w->ww_pty = d[0];
118 		w->ww_socket = d[1];
119 		break;
120 	    }
121 	}
122 	if (type != WWT_INTERNAL) {
123 		if ((w->ww_ob = malloc(512)) == 0) {
124 			wwerrno = WWE_NOMEM;
125 			goto bad;
126 		}
127 		w->ww_obe = w->ww_ob + 512;
128 		w->ww_obp = w->ww_obq = w->ww_ob;
129 		if (w->ww_pty >= wwdtablesize)
130 			wwdtablesize = w->ww_pty + 1;
131 	}
132 
133 	w->ww_win = wwalloc(w->ww_w.t, w->ww_w.l,
134 		w->ww_w.nr, w->ww_w.nc, sizeof (char));
135 	if (w->ww_win == 0)
136 		goto bad;
137 	m = 0;
138 	if (oflags & WWO_GLASS)
139 		m |= WWM_GLS;
140 	if (oflags & WWO_REVERSE) {
141 		if (wwavailmodes & WWM_REV)
142 			m |= WWM_REV;
143 		else	oflags &= ~WWO_REVERSE;
144 	}
145 	for (i = w->ww_w.t; i < w->ww_w.b; i++)
146 		for (j = w->ww_w.l; j < w->ww_w.r; j++)
147 			w->ww_win[i][j] = m;
148 
149 	if (oflags & WWO_FRAME) {
150 		w->ww_fmap = wwalloc(w->ww_w.t, w->ww_w.l,
151 			w->ww_w.nr, w->ww_w.nc, sizeof (char));
152 		if (w->ww_fmap == 0)
153 			goto bad;
154 		for (i = w->ww_w.t; i < w->ww_w.b; i++)
155 			for (j = w->ww_w.l; j < w->ww_w.r; j++)
156 				w->ww_fmap[i][j] = 0;
157 	}
158 
159 	w->ww_buf = (union ww_char **)
160 		wwalloc(w->ww_b.t, w->ww_b.l,
161 			w->ww_b.nr, w->ww_b.nc, sizeof (union ww_char));
162 	if (w->ww_buf == 0)
163 		goto bad;
164 	for (i = w->ww_b.t; i < w->ww_b.b; i++)
165 		for (j = w->ww_b.l; j < w->ww_b.r; j++)
166 			w->ww_buf[i][j].c_w = ' ';
167 
168 	w->ww_nvis = (short *)malloc((unsigned) w->ww_w.nr * sizeof (short));
169 	if (w->ww_nvis == 0) {
170 		wwerrno = WWE_NOMEM;
171 		goto bad;
172 	}
173 	w->ww_nvis -= w->ww_w.t;
174 	nvis = m ? 0 : w->ww_w.nc;
175 	for (i = w->ww_w.t; i < w->ww_w.b; i++)
176 		w->ww_nvis[i] = nvis;
177 
178 	w->ww_state = WWS_INITIAL;
179 	CLR(w->ww_oflags, WWO_ALLFLAGS);
180 	SET(w->ww_oflags, oflags);
181 	return wwindex[w->ww_index] = w;
182 bad:
183 	if (w != 0) {
184 		if (w->ww_win != 0)
185 			wwfree(w->ww_win, w->ww_w.t);
186 		if (w->ww_fmap != 0)
187 			wwfree(w->ww_fmap, w->ww_w.t);
188 		if (w->ww_buf != 0)
189 			wwfree((char **)w->ww_buf, w->ww_b.t);
190 		if (w->ww_nvis != 0)
191 			free((char *)(w->ww_nvis + w->ww_w.t));
192 		if (w->ww_ob != 0)
193 			free(w->ww_ob);
194 		if (w->ww_pty >= 0)
195 			(void) close(w->ww_pty);
196 		if (w->ww_socket >= 0)
197 			(void) close(w->ww_socket);
198 		free((char *)w);
199 	}
200 	return 0;
201 }
